People Koi paper a student temporary employ ment program project operating at 201 fort Street suite liu3, is currently working on a newspaper and bottle recycling program in the St. James Assiniboia area. The organizers of people for paper Are attempting to show people that unlike some projects which might seem like a lot of work recycling can be worked into people s daily routines without becoming an extra Effort. Whether this approach works or not of course de pends on How convenient and practical the recycling methods prove to be. The elaborate electronic circuitry which is the brain of the mandatory seat Belt interlock system for every 1974 Auto holds the potential for on Board computers pm Engi neers say. The interlock keeps the car from starting until shoulder and Lap belts arc fastened. The pm engineers reported that a computer built into an experimental car controlled More Ian 20 functions include i n g speedometer odometer clock air bag sensors and automatic transmission.
